The Community Manager is responsible for the overall operational, financial, and physical performance of an assigned multifamily community. This individual will oversee daily operations, lead onsite staff, manage vendor relationships, maintain compliance with applicable laws, and ensure an exceptional experience for residents while meeting ownership goals.

Success in this role requires balancing outstanding customer service with sound business judgment, financial stewardship, and strong leadership.

Essential Responsibilities
  •  Lead the day-to-day operations of the community. 
  •  Deliver exceptional customer service by responding promptly and professionally to resident concerns. 
  •  Build strong resident relationships while resolving conflicts effectively. 
  •  Oversee leasing operations, move-ins, move-outs, transfers, and resident files. 
  •  Coordinate apartment turnovers to meet company timelines and quality standards. 
  •  Conduct routine property inspections and ensure excellent curb appeal. 
  •  Manage maintenance operations and prioritize work orders. 
  •  Coordinate vendors and contractors while monitoring quality, timelines, and costs. 
  •  Review, approve, and code invoices accurately. 
  •  Partner with Accounting on accounts receivable and delinquency collections. 
  •  Monitor operating expenses and identify cost-saving opportunities. 
  •  Prepare and manage annual operating budgets and capital improvement projects. 
  •  Analyze monthly financial reports and implement strategies to achieve budget goals. 
  •  Ensure compliance with Fair Housing laws and all federal, state, and local regulations. 
  •  Maintain accurate records and property documentation. 
  •  Support leasing efforts through pricing recommendations, market analysis, and occupancy strategies. 
  •  Recruit, coach, develop, and lead onsite team members. 
  •  Foster a collaborative, positive, and accountable team environment. 
  •  Attend company meetings, professional development courses, and industry training. 
  •  Perform additional duties as assigned. 
Qualifications
  •  Minimum 3 years of multifamily property management experience. 
  •  Previous experience managing an apartment community. 
  •  Strong understanding of Fair Housing and property management operations. 
  •  Experience managing budgets, financial reporting, and vendor contracts. 
  •  Proven leadership and team development experience. 
  •  Excellent communication, organization, and conflict-resolution skills. 
  •  Proficiency with AppFolio or similar property management software. 
  •  Strong Microsoft Office and Google Workspace skills. 
  •  Valid driver's license and reliable transportation. 
Preferred Qualifications
  •  CAM, CAPS, or other industry certifications. 
  •  Experience overseeing capital improvement projects. 
  •  Value-add or repositioning community experience.
